Tenable Network Security CEO steps down

Tenable Network Security co-founder Ron Gula has stepped down from his role as CEO and is leading a search for a successor to help the company grow globally.

Gula will remain with the Columbia cyber security company as chairman. His co-founders, Chief Operating Officer Jack Huffard and Chief Product Officer Renaud Deraison will lead the company during the search for a new CEO.

"It's a natural progression for high-growth software companies tackling massive markets to proactively make this transition, and Ron wants to make sure Tenable reaches its full potential," the company said in its statement.

Tenable raised $250 million in Series B financing last fall and said it would hire hundreds of workers as part of a multi-year expansion plan. The company was founded in 2002.

Gula will lead the search for his successor, along with Tenable's board.
